When it comes to debating, the primary piece of guidance is to thoroughly and carefully prepare. Typically the debate topic will be identified ahead of time, which gives you a little bit of time to do some broader reading and research study into all the nuances of the subject matter. First and foremost, choose whether you support or oppose the statement or subject that you are debating. Of course, it is not nearly enough to merely say your position; you need to back up your argument with concrete examples, precise statistics and non-biased research. Draw upon these numbers as supporting evidence for why your argument is right. Whilst it is excellent to try and memorise all your points, it is an excellent strategy to prepare some cue cards or prompts to bring with you in case you forget certain specifics.

Debating plays a considerable component in a lot of government decisions and operations. In terms of how to prepare for a debate in government settings, practice makes perfect. Simply put, practicing your public speaking abilities and doing mock debates with other people beforehand is a great way to grow your debating abilities. Since debating is all about convincing people, the way you present yourself plays a really essential part in how compelling your argument is. Ultimately, people will certainly not be swayed if you appear insecure or unsure about yourself and your argument. This is why some of the best public debate tips is to project your voice clearly and loudly, hold your head high and stand up straight, make eye contact with your opponent and emphasise your point with hand gestures.

In regards to how to debate in parliament, the top rule is to remain cool, considerate and objective. Although there could be specific subject matters which are personal to you, it is important to not let your passion transform into anger or frustration. A great debater is able to put aside their personal viewpoints, maintain composure and seem objective in their argument. In fact, there could even be occasions where you are assigned to the side of the argument you do not agree with, which is why being versatile and adaptable is definitely essential.
